ATTRIBUTIVE


Meaning of ATTRIBUTIVE in English

/ əˈtrɪbjətɪv; NAmE / adjective

( grammar ) ( of adjectives or nouns ) used before a noun to describe it :

In 'the blue sky' and 'a family business', 'blue' and 'family' are attributive.

—compare predicative

►  at·tribu·tive·ly adverb :

Some adjectives can only be used attributively.

WORD ORIGIN

mid 18th cent. (as a noun in the sense a word expressing an attribute ): from French attributif , -ive , from attribut an attribute, from Latin attribuere add to, from ad- to + tribuere assign.
